A rounded, densely arranged bouquet presented against a clean white surface, where autumn's hues and textures are translated into floral form. Deep, almost velvety red gerberas command attention with their flat, radiating petals and dark centers, while rich burgundy roses-some tightly furled, others unfolding-create layers of soft, velour-like depth. Interspersed through the mass of blooms are abundant sprays of small yellow chrysanthemums, their multi-petaled faces catching light and adding a lively, tactile brightness that lifts the composition. Blushes of coral-pink roses and peach-toned garden flowers soften the intensity, introducing a gentle gradation across the red-to-yellow spectrum; meanwhile, narrow red-and-orange alstroemeria with their slender, often speckled petals contribute a delicate, starry geometry. The greenery is varied and abundant: glossy dark-green leaves provide structure and sheen, while paler or slightly variegated foliage offers breath and textural contrast. Integral to the autumn story are several broad, reddish-brown and bronze-toned lobed leaves-reminiscent of oak or maple-tucked among the blooms, their crinkled edges and warm pigments suggesting a walk through fallen leaves on Camberwell Road or the quieter lanes near Brunswick Park. The stems are neatly gathered and visible at the base, forming a fresh green bundle that attests to professional hand-tying. This bouquet feels like a seasonal embrace - fragrant with late-summer nectar, visually comforting, and ideal for a Thanksgiving centerpiece, a housewarming in a Camberwell flat, or any moment when you want to bring a harvest warmth indoors.
